BLOCK Command—Prohibits Data Transfer

The BLOCK command prohibits all data transfer through one port on one switch. The reciprocal command is UNBLOCK.

This command has the following syntax:

BLock  switch   port
  [VARy | NOVary]
  [FORce | NOForce]
  [BACkout | NOBackout]
  [VARYDev | NOVARYDev]
  [EXEc | NOExec] [TIMeout=nn] [GLObal | LOCal] [SYStem=sysspec]
  [MAXDevices=nn]
switch

Specifies the switch for which port connections are to be modified.

port

Specifies the port through which all data transfer is to be prohibited.
